Planning appeal decision

Dismissed8 September 20223254840

23 Durlston Road, LONDON, E5 8RP

erection of rear roof extension, alterations to rear addition roof to form roof terrace; two new front rooflights; replace existing ground floor rear door with new door

Authority
London Borough of Hackney
Appeal type
householder · Householder (HAS)
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Householder developments
Inspector
Marshall E

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• The impact of the proposal upon the character and appearance of the host property, street scene and the Northwold and Cazenove Conservation Area

What decided it

The proposal would result in less than substantial harm to the conservation area through poor design and massing that conflicts with the character of the host building, with no public benefits to outweigh this harm as required by NPPF paragraph 202 and local plan policy.

Framework references: 199, 202, 134

Plan policies cited: Policy LP1, Policy LP3, Policy D4, Policy HC1
